Output d26e783ec97deaef04a3ab5e6b8a312152443b65a96921b3ddb2b953b46fe75e:0

value
29862359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 522e850d335936b8464eeeab62b0f3555f4f4195 OP_EQUAL
address
MFPhNQcgEkqgtC3T1UuY8AH5iPF8caYMuq
transaction
d26e783ec97deaef04a3ab5e6b8a312152443b65a96921b3ddb2b953b46fe75e
spent
true